Be Fully Prepared for Bad Weather Conditions during Your San Diego Vacation

San Diego is considered to be the finest city in USA. The place mostly experiences mild and nice climatic conditions. The weather mostly is pleasant and is good for traveling. Neither the summers are burning hot nor the winters excessively cold. The city experiences average rainfall. Except for the month of June when the sky is overcast, the weather is fine. However, brace yourselves properly in case you experience a bad weather in San Diego which is extremely rare.

Sometimes the weather conditions in San Diego can take you by surprise. Especially during the evenings San Diego can be cold. Normally tourists love to visit the place during the evenings in summer to avoid the humidity and heat in other parts. However, it is advisable to keep a windbreaker or full sleeve shirt because you may catch cold by the cool breeze which is a degree cooler than normal. The temperature falls to the 60s in the beach areas and downtown San Diego.

The months of May and June are termed as June Gloom and May Gray due to the overcast sky especially near the beaches. This happens because of the difference in temperatures in the sea and the land. The clouds generally disappear during the afternoon. However, at times it does not disappear and this may create a problem for you. You may be caught in sudden storms. Try to stay inside during such a situation. If you are driving, do drive slow keeping a considerable distance from the vehicle in front.

It is always safe to keep a close watch on the daily weather updates because San Diego also experiences microclimate. Thus, sometimes the eastern side is bright and sunny while the western side is cloudy. San Diego actually has 4 types of climatic conditions in different parts including Inland, Desert, Mountains and Coastal climates. Most of the San Diego attractions lie within the inland and coastal regions, so track the weather conditions over these regions before planning a visit.
